Hi ive been looking to see what kit ive got left for regassing i can only find a set of gauges in the workshop is there secondhand kit around for sale anywhere also is it right you dont solder pipes anymore but use a crimping tool which again i will have to buy.Larry
August 1, 2012 at 7:11 am #378686Dales-Electronic
ModeratorRe: Refridgeration Repairs
Up to you if you want to braze or use Lokring system. Brazing is the cheaper option as the set up costs for Lokring are high. You will need a vac pump, set of scales and a decent set of gauges and that will get you started.
